Derby - Koker, June Shirley
97, passed away Friday, November 15th, 2024. She was born June 8th, 1927 to Louis Charles Gilde and Theresa Albrecht in Philadelphia, Pennsylvania.
Romans 12:9 is titled Love in Action. June displayed many of the qualities to her family, her friends, and people she would meet. Like her Dad and Brother, she loved to talk to people at the store, in the neighborhood, and after church. She found her way to serve others as her Dad and Brother had done, each in their own way. It seemed like June was always almost the last person to leave the church after services as she was busy visiting with, catching up with, and encouraging everyone she would find. June loved to tell people that she was blessed with good health, and she gave God the glory and praise. She was active in many circles and bible studies at Faith Lutheran Church. June taught Sunday School at Faith Lutheran Church, and she would share Jesus to young children that she would baby sit. For many years she was a prayer leader at Faith Lutheran Church; so she continued with her desire to reach people at any time through the week not just after services. June loved to listen to the Lutheran Hour on the radio, and she faithfully read her Portals of Prayer. We will miss her dearly, but we will see her again in Heaven when we will all worship and glorify God!
In Nehemiah 8:10 it says, “Do not grieve, for the joy of the Lord is your strength.”June definitely embodied this scripture like no one else. She had an ingratiating smile and an infectious laugh. Every time the family got together she would tell us about her dad. He loved to tell jokes, but he always forgot the punch line.This made everyone laugh even harder. June had the heart and spirit of a child. She loved to play games with the family. We will strive to imitate her childlike faith. We Love and Miss you mom!
